如何通过AI语音开发套件实现语音内容的自动分段?

在当今数字化时代,语音技术已经渗透到我们生活的方方面面。无论是智能助手、语音识别系统,还是在线教育、语音搜索,语音技术的应用越来越广泛。而AI语音开发套件的出现,更是让语音内容的自动分段变得触手可及。本文将讲述一位技术爱好者如何通过AI语音开发套件实现语音内容的自动分段的故事。

李明是一位对新技术充满好奇心的程序员,他在一次偶然的机会中接触到了AI语音开发套件。这个套件包含了一系列的语音处理工具,能够帮助开发者实现语音识别、语音合成、语音转写等功能。在了解到这些功能后,李明突发奇想,决定利用这个套件实现语音内容的自动分段。

李明首先开始研究语音自动分段的技术原理。他了解到,语音自动分段主要是通过识别语音中的停顿和语气变化来实现的。在自然语言处理领域,这被称为“断句”。传统的断句方法依赖于大量的规则和模板,而AI语音开发套件则通过深度学习技术,能够自动从大量数据中学习并优化断句模型。

接下来,李明开始着手搭建自己的语音自动分段系统。他首先从网络上收集了大量不同领域的语音数据,包括新闻播报、演讲、讲座等。这些数据将被用于训练和优化断句模型。

在收集完数据后,李明开始使用AI语音开发套件中的语音识别功能,将语音数据转换为文本格式。这一步是为了后续对文本进行断句处理。在这个过程中,他遇到了一些挑战,比如如何处理不同口音、方言的语音数据,以及如何去除语音中的噪音等。

经过一番努力,李明成功地提取出了大量的文本数据。接下来,他将这些文本数据输入到AI语音开发套件中的断句模型进行训练。在这个过程中,他不断调整模型参数,优化模型效果。

经过一段时间的训练,李明的断句模型已经能够较好地识别语音中的停顿和语气变化。然而,他发现模型在处理一些复杂的语音内容时,仍然存在一定的错误率。为了进一步提高模型的准确性,李明决定采用一种叫做“数据增强”的技术。

数据增强是一种通过修改原始数据来扩充数据集的方法,目的是让模型在面对更多样化的语音内容时,能够更加稳定地输出正确的结果。李明通过添加一些人工标注的停顿点,以及将原始语音数据进行时间拉伸或压缩等方式,成功地增加了数据集的多样性。

经过多次迭代优化,李明的语音自动分段系统逐渐成熟。他开始尝试将系统应用于实际场景中,比如将长篇讲座自动分段成多个小节,方便用户进行学习;将新闻播报自动分段成摘要,提高信息获取效率等。

在这个过程中,李明也遇到了一些意想不到的挑战。例如,一些语音内容中包含了大量的专业术语,这对于断句模型的准确性提出了更高的要求。为了解决这个问题,李明开始尝试结合领域知识库,对模型进行进一步优化。

经过不断的努力,李明的语音自动分段系统在多个场景中取得了显著的效果。他的系统不仅能够自动分段语音内容,还能够识别语音中的关键词,为用户提供更加个性化的服务。

李明的故事告诉我们,AI语音开发套件的强大功能不仅可以帮助我们实现语音内容的自动分段,还能在更多领域发挥重要作用。通过不断学习和实践,我们可以将这项技术应用到实际生活中,为人们带来更加便捷、高效的服务。

在未来的发展中,李明希望将他的语音自动分段系统进一步优化,提高其在不同场景下的适应性。他还计划将系统与其他人工智能技术相结合,如自然语言处理、情感分析等,为用户提供更加全面的服务。

总之,李明通过AI语音开发套件实现语音内容的自动分段的故事,展示了人工智能技术在语音处理领域的巨大潜力。随着技术的不断进步,我们有理由相信,语音技术将会在更多领域发挥重要作用,为我们的生活带来更多便利。

猜你喜欢:AI语音开发